The concept of Energy and the Conservation of Mechanical Energy The Merriam-Webster Dictionary [1] defines Energy as a fundamental entity of nature that is transferred between parts of a system in the production of physical change within the system and usually regarded as the capacity for doing work. The term Energy comes from the Greek energeia (meaning action or activity ), which was used by Aristotle to express actuality, reality, existence [2]. In modern physics, Energy is defined as the capacity that an object has for performing work [3]. Since work is related to the motion caused by a force, Energy can basically be considered as a property of material objects related to their capacity to cause motion, a property that can be transferred between different objects. 11/02/2017 Reports (1 / 17)

11 (3.10) Similarly, the velocity of the first particle has two solutions, one is the case of no collision (when ), and the second is: And the relative velocity of particle 1 with respect to particle 2, after the collision is: (3.11) (3.12) That is, the relative velocity of particle 1 with respect to particle 2 after the collision has exactly the same magnitude but in the opposite direction of the relative velocity of particle 1 with respect to particle 2 before the collision, as long as the initial and final velocities of the particles correspond to constant velocities. When both particles have the same mass, are:, then the velocities after the collision (3.13) and (3.14) that is, the velocities between the particles are exchanged. The relation between the relative velocities before and after the collision still holds true: (3.15) Now, if one the particles has a negligible mass compared to the other ( ), then (3.16) and (3.17) 11/02/2017 Reports (11 / 17)
12 In this case, the massive particle is not affected by the collision. However, the relation between relative velocities still holds true: (3.18) Let us consider now that the initial velocity of the massive particle is. Then, (3.19) (3.20) So in this case, the velocity of the particle with negligible mass after collision is exactly the opposite of its velocity before the collision. Conclusion It has been shown that the conservation of mechanical energy is a natural mathematical consequence of the motion of bodies (Eq. 1.25). In addition, assuming that the interaction 11/02/2017 Reports (16 / 17)
17 potential between two particles is a function of their distance, then the momentum is also naturally conserved (Eq. 2.9). During a collision between particles, if the work caused by the interaction can be neglected, then the result of the collision can be easily described as a function of the relative velocities of the particles before the collision (Eq. 3.15). Finally, it has been shown that the Born-Mayer expression (Eq. 4.1) for describing the repulsion interaction potential satisfies the mathematical requirements for a conservative collision between particles.
